CPSC, Georgia Boot Announce Recall of Steel Toe Boots

Official recall recorded by the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ission.

The hazard

The boots may have been mislabeled to indicate that they are resistant to electrical current, which is incorrect. This may result in a serious shock or electrocution to consumers.

What to do

Consumers should stop using the boots immediately and return them to the company so they can be re-labeled or provided with a new pair of boots, free of charge.
